The Cloud Engineer – Tech Lead will implement and manage technical execution on the Azure cloud for a small set of products.

The focus for this position will be the development, implementation and maintenance of Cloud hosted Products leveraging ML output and processed Io T.

You should be familiar with data related products and compute choices in the public cloud eco-system and understand how best to secure and manage these services in a high-availability environment.

Primary Responsibilities:
•    Design, configure and manage Infrastructure on the Azure Cloud for utilisation by products built by the OPEN team for OLS (Optum Life Science)
•    Deliver and integrate features with upstream and backend dependencies
•    Fulfil the role of Tech Lead on a new Team established to service Product requirements
•    Provide guidance and mentorship to less experienced team members.

•    Work alongside the Product, UI/UX and Architecture teams to design new features for the product
•    Ensure security and data quality standards are established and enforced
•    Stay current with emerging trends in Cloud technologies and evaluate their impact on our products
•    Build infrastructure using code (Ia C) and repeatable designs.

•    Identify opportunities for improvement, optimize performance and scalability of existing Cloud solutions
•    Setup, maintain related documentation and standards and facilitate knowledge distribution across the Teams.

•    Troubleshoot and debug complex technical issues and provide timely resolution to technical challenges
•    Prioritize and manage work to critical project timelines in a fast-paced environment
•    Partner with internal dependent teams to design best practices and standards for integrated systems facilitating a shared Product solution.

•    Mentor and train junior members of the team.

Required Qualifications:
•    Bachelor's degree in Electronics Engineering, Computer Science, Information Technology or a related field or equivalent experience
•    Strong software product development experience on a public cloud ecosystem (AWS, Azure, GCP).

•    Extensive hands-on experience developing Cloud solutions which demonstrate a strong understanding of software engineering principles 
•    Experience with REST/ JSON APIs, Java, Microservices, Containerization (Images, Docker)
•    Excellent knowledge of a Public Cloud (Azu, AWS, GCP) Services such as – Paa S, Faa S, Workflow orchestrators, Service Principal, Containers, Secret management etc.

•    Experience of Ia C using tools such as Terraform, Pulumi etc.

•    Strong programming experience with two or more languages (e.g Python, Java) and scripting for automation (e.g., Bash, Power Shell).

•    Understanding of cloud security principles and practices.

•    Knowledge of data pipelines with an awareness on the importance of fault tolerance within the pipelines.

•    Experience in using modern software engineering tooling (Jenkins, GHA, Sonar, Twist-Lock or alternatives etc.) and process in terms of Agile delivery in a CI/CD work environment.

•    Excellent leadership and communication skills with the ability to collaborate effectively with team members and stakeholders.

•    Strong problem-solving skills with attention to detail.

•    Strong experience of operating in an enterprise environment and contributing to technological innovation to meet business requirements.

Preferred Qualification:
•    Prior experience in a Tech/Team leads software engineer role
•    Experience of hands-on utilization of SQL with large data volumes.

•    Experience with databases, data warehousing, and big data technologies (e.g., Databricks, Spark, DBT).

•    Hands on experience of securing cloud applications.

•    Experience in the healthcare industry
•    Excellent time management, communication, decision making, and presentation skills
